This surge in content is also an economic phenomenon. For many young Indian women, creating video clips is a viable career path. It offers financial independence and a platform to build personal brands. From brand collaborations to launching their own merchandise, these creators are turning "lifestyle" into a business, proving that the digital space is a powerful vehicle for women's empowerment.

In response to the "fake lifestyle" backlash, a sub-genre of "Do-Girl" (Average girl) content has emerged. These videos show the actual struggle: traveling in local trains, handling strict parents, and saving pocket money. Clips titled "Realistic day in my life: Broke college edition" get more engagement than luxury vlogs. This balance of aspiration and reality is what keeps the genre healthy.
